You can still be mad and upset…AND still signal that this is a secure relationship.

A safe + secure partnership:
• Wants the other person to know the relationship isn’t threatened
• Wants the other person to know there will be apologies, responsibility taken, and repair
• Knows that no matter how hard things get for a day, a week, a season, you’re a team and you’ll get through it TOGETHER 
• That love is NOT withheld out of punishment and upset 
• They will not isolate each other and be silent for days on end
• That even though they’re mad or hurt, they still love each other

How you handle the HARD moments is everything.
That’s what we’re all about, guys.

So today or the next day you have an argument, give them some kind of signal that you will repair and you love them. This could be grazing their back, writing a short sticky note by the sink, or a text.
But also make sure you come back to a full repair conversation.
